Review: Exotics Racing - Las Vegas
I wanted to write up my experience with Exotics Racing in Las Vegas. For anyone who has ever dreamed of driving exotic cars, this is for you.
While down in Vegas last week a good friend of mine, and one of the instructors, recommended I stop by and check out the company and drive some of the cars.

I can't say enough good things about the company and the experience. I have done 1 track day and a couple dozen autox events. This one was one of the smoothest operations I have experienced and really prepared amateur drivers as much as possible to wield a $250k+ sports car down a track.
Many of the instructors (two of which are EVOm members! ) and personnel are trained or professional race drivers, no one lacked racing experience or knowledge. You had a choice to drive or ride along in any of the cars. There was a Porsche 997 Carrera S, Aston Vantage V8, 2 LP-560 Lambos, R8, and 2 Ferrari 430s.
The day started out with first choosing your racing package. Expect to spend from $500-1000 - hey it is vegas and how often do you get to track a supercar? Followed by a typical race day drivers meeting. There was a 2 lap drive along in an H2 so one of the instructors could outline the course, braking areas, apexs, ect. Then you waiting to get into your vehicle.
I was lucky enough to drive the Porsche 997 Carrera S and the Lambo LP-560. I also did a ride along for 2 laps in the Z06 while Rudy Ibanez drifted it for 2 laps (that was friggin ridiculous).

Cliff notes: Exotics Racing is great company and group of experienced individuals. It may be a bit expensive but is totally worth every cent. If you want to track race a super car this is the place to go - aside from buying one
